This percussion handgun is a Civil War era Remington New Model Army revolver in good overall condition. These Remington sidearms were in production from 1863 to 1875 and the New Model Army became the strongest competitor against the Colt Model 1860 revolver during that time. The Union government acquired a total of some 122,000 such New Model revolvers for military use.

This sidearm is an original .44 caliber weapon with a 6-shot round cylinder matched to an 8” long octagonal barrel. Screw-on barrel shows threads visible at the breech end of the frame. Front sight is the brass cone-type mortised to the muzzle. Screws are slightly buggered. Grips are original two-piece walnut in good condition with no government cartouches visible.

The five-digit serial number #57889 has been stamped into the bottom facet of the barrel above the loading lever and it matches the frame and cylinder.

Gunmetal wears a bright gray finish. All metal shows light pitting overall and mottling. Sidearm features a brass trigger guard, steel backstrap and the low hammer spur. This handgun equipped with six safety notches on the cylinder shoulders between the nipples. Cylinder is plain and shows wear and cleaning. Original nipples intact. Action is good. Rifling in the bore is very sharp but dirty and lightly pitted.

Barrel marking very light and reads “PATENTED SEPT. 14, 1858 / E. REMINGTON & SONS, ILION, NEW YORK, U.S.A. / NEW MODEL”.

This Remington New Model Army revolver is a representative sidearm of the Civil War and later.  [ad]
